Carboxymethyl Cellulose (CMC) is a water - soluble anionic polysaccharide derivative. It is obtained through chemical modification (carboxymethylation reaction) of natural cellulose, such as cotton and wood pulp. It has excellent water solubility, thickening property, stability and emulsifying property, and can form a transparent colloidal solution in water.

Properties and Application Fields of CMC

Application Fields
Food industry: As a thickener, stabilizer, suspending agent and emulsifier, it is used to improve the taste, texture and stability of food. It can also be used to produce low-fat food and health food.
Pharmaceutical industry: It is used as a drug carrier to improve bioavailability and reduce adverse reactions. It can also be used to make sustained-release drugs, hemostatic agents and pharmaceutical additives.
Paper industry: As an adhesive for paper coatings, it can improve paper strength, water resistance, folding resistance and printability. It can also be used to produce special paper and non-woven fabrics.
Coating industry: As a stabilizer and thickener, it can enhance the adhesion, hiding power and weather resistance of coatings, and is suitable for water-based coatings and functional coatings.









Specifications of Carboxymethyl Cellulose (CMC)
The specifications of carboxymethyl cellulose are mainly reflected in aspects such as molecular weight, viscosity, and product form. The following are typical parameters :
Molecular weight: CMC products with different molecular weights are suitable for different scenarios. For example, Sodium carboxymethyl cellulose (MW 250000) is one of the common specifications, with a molecular weight of 250,000, and it is often used as a thickener, paste, and barrier agent.
Viscosity: According to application requirements, CMC has various viscosity specifications, such as 400 viscosity, 4000 viscosity, 20,000 viscosity, etc. Products with different viscosities have differences in thickening effects.

I. Packaging Materials and Structure
Conventional Packaging Materials
Inner Packaging: Food-grade/Pharmaceutical-grade polyethylene (PE) plastic bags, with moisture-proof and dust-proof properties to ensure the product is free from contamination during storage.
Outer Packaging:
Industrial Grade: Kraft paper composite bags or polypropylene (PP) woven bags, with the outer layer printed with product name, specifications, batch number, etc., and a bearing capacity of ≥25kg.
Food/Pharmaceutical Grade: Three-layer composite paper bags (kraft paper + PE film + aluminum foil) to enhance light and moisture resistance, complying with GMP packaging standards.
Special Scenario Packaging
Moisture-Proof Packaging: For high-humidity regions, silica gel desiccants are added to the inner bag, and sealed iron barrels are used for outer packaging (suitable for large specifications over 50kg).
Explosion-Proof Packaging: Cushioning bubble film or pearl cotton is added during transportation to prevent extrusion and damage, suitable for long-distance logistics.
